Before single groove stereo records were produced in the late 50's, Emory Cook of Cook Laboratories made binaural (stereo) records in the early 50's with two sets of grooves roughly 2" apart that were played back at the same time with two separate mono cartridges in special arms made by Livingston, Audio Specialties or a Cook clip-on adapter. Over 50 different recordings were done in limited numbers. Most were sold under the Cook name; other record labels include Livingston, Atlantic, Audio Collector and Polymusic. They are extreme hard to find these days, especially in good condition.
